A digitally optimised telephoto zoom lens covering ultra-telephoto up to 300mm, incorporating Sigma's Optical Stabilisation system and a fast maximum aperture of F2.8 at all focal lengths.
This large aperture telephoto zoom lens incorporates Sigma’s proprietary Optical Stabiliser system and offers ultra-high resolution, comparable to a fixed focal length lens. One SLD and two FLD glass elements are used for maximum correction of chromatic aberrations. This lens adopts an inner focusing and inner zooming system to ensure sharp images throughout the entire zoom range. The OS system offers the use of shutter speeds approximately 4 stops slower than would otherwise be possible, enabling hand held tele-photography. Sigma’s APO Teleconverters can be used with this lens.
Ultra-high resolution
One SLD (Special Low Dispersion) and two FLD (“F” Low Dispersion) glass elements are used for maximum correction of chromatic aberrations. Improved optical performance provides excellent correction of sagittal coma flare and ensures ultra-high resolution, comparable to a fixed focal length lens.
Super Multi-Layer Coating
Sigma’s Super Multi-Layer Coating reduces flare and ghosting and provides sharp and high contrast images throughout the entire zoom range.
Sigma’s proprietary OS system
Sigma’s proprietary OS (Optical Stabiliser) system offers the use of shutter speeds approximately 4 stops slower than would otherwise be possible, enabling hand held tele-photography. The Optical Stabiliser in this lens has two modes, Mode 1 is ideal for general photography and Mode 2 is designed for panning subjects such as racing cars.
Inner focusing and zooming system
The lens design incorporates an inner focusing and inner zooming system. The overall length of the lens does not change during focusing and zooming, ensuring convenient handling. The inner focusing system also eliminates front lens rotation, making the lens particularly suitable for using circular polarising filters. A removable tripod collar (TS-31) is included as a standard component.
Quiet and high speed autofocus
Incorporation of HSM (Hyper Sonic Motor) ensures quiet and high speed autofocus, while allowing full-time manual focus override.
Rounded diaphragm
This lens has a rounded 9 blade diaphragm which creates an attractive blur to the out of focus areas of the image.
APO Teleconverter
The addition of Sigma’s 1.4x EX DG APO or 2x EX DG APO Teleconverters produce a 168-420mm F4 AF telephoto zoom lens or a 240-600mm F5.6 AF telephoto zoom lens respectively.
Lens Construction | 23 Elements in 18 Groups | |
Angle of View | 20.4 - 8.2 degrees | |
Number of Diaphragm Blades | 9 Blades | |
Minimum Aperture | F22 | |
Minimum Focusing Distance | 150-250cm | |
Maximum Magnification | 1:8.1 | |
Filter Size | 105mm | |
Dimensions | Diameter 114.4mm X Length 289mm | |
Weight | 2,950g |
